24" x 24" seems way too big for a chassis made of throttle motors. IIRC they have a max output power of 20w, which is 1/15th the output of a CIM.
2 cims can make a 120lb chassis go at 8fps easily. If we follow that, then we need 30 throttle motors per 120lb, or 1 throttle motor per 4 lbs.
I'm disregarding a lot of factors here, but you may want to make a much smaller chassis on the order of <30lbs just to be safe. Will you be running FRC control systems or just RC?
